Your Daily Bath Ritual to Ease Your Broken Heart
There's no rule for how long the pain of a heartbreak will last. It may take weeks, months or even years. But using the following special aromatherapy blend and ritual will soothe your heart, nurture your wounded soul, and envelop you in comfort. I recommend following this bath ritual every night until you feel the pain has faded.
Prepare your aromatherapy blend by adding the following
essential oils to a 10-oz bottle and filling with organic vegetable oil:
4 drops Rose Essential Oil
15 drops Sandalwood Oil
9 drops Lavender Oil
Run some warm water for your bath and add 10 drops of your aromatic blend. Light some candles
and turn off the lights. Close your eyes and place your hands on your heart. Visualize yourself filled and surrounded by a pink color. Take a few deep breaths. Feel the color soothing your being. Say aloud, "I am love myself." Take a few deep breaths again. Soak for at least 15 minutes.
After you get out of the bath, pour a few drops of the aromatherapy blend into the palms of your hands and anoint your heart chakra (the seat of love: healing, grieving, acceptance), and the third eye (integrating, detachment, connection with your Higher Self).
